Subject: [PATCH 1/2] [BOLT] Extend calculateEmittedSize for Block Size
 Calculation

This commit modifies BinaryContext::calculateEmittedSize to update the
BinaryBasicBlock::OutputAddressRange for each basic block in the input
BF. The modification is done in place, where BB.OutputAddressRange.second
less BB.OutputAddressRange.first now gives the emitted size of the basic
block.
